Hatton completed the 2025 season with a 7-4 record. With their 6-2 region record and a third place finish in Class 4A region seven, the Hornets earned a spot in the playoffs in 2025. Hatton's season came to an end in the first round of the playoffs when they fell to Madison Academy by a score of 20-19. The Hornets last playoff victory came during the 2002 season. They would love to break through this year with a post season win. Since 2010, Hatton has gone a combined 78-88. Their 47.0% winning percentage ranks 32nd in Class 3A over the past sixteen seasons. Over the past 25 seasons, Hatton has managed to compile a record of 117-143. Their 45.0% winning percentage ranks 38th in Class 3A and 243rd in the AHSAA. Head Coach: The Hornets are led by head coach Nikita Stover who is entering his second season at the helm. His team finished with a 7-4 record in his first season at Hatton. The Hornets saw improvement from a 6-5 record the season before coach Stover arrived. Under his direction the Hornets have qualified for the playoffs once. They have not won a region crown with Coach Stover. Over the course of his career, Coach Stover's teams have qualified for the playoffs a total of three times and won one region championship. Season Outlook: The Hatton Hornets will play in Class 3A region five during the 2026 season. The Hatton Hornets are on the verge of something special the next few years. It all started a few years ago when many students from R.A. Hubbard entered the school when Hubbard closed its door. Last year Nikita Stover arrived on the scene and some prognosticators believe the Hornets are about to take a giant step forward very soon. While the Hornets have reached the playoffs in each of the past six seasons they have been unable to advance past the first round. All that may change in 2026. A week four matchup with Winfield may just be for the region championship and a first round home game for the Hornets. It's been nearly twenty-five years since they hosted a playoff game. Savarius Evans rushed for 1,715 yards and 19 TDs and will return for his Senior season. The Hornets are considered one of the favorites for the region five championship this season and a home game in the first round of the playoffs. The Hornets have successfully qualified for the playoffs every year since 2019 and expect to be included again when November rolls around. | ||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||

The Hornets open the 2026 season at home against non-region opponent Brooks on Friday, August 21 at Hatton Field. Last year the Brooks Lions finished with an overall record of 7-4 and in fourth place in Class 4A region seven. The Lions lost in the first round of the Class 4A playoffs to Plainview by a score of 35-12.
Hatton and Brooks have met a total of 10 times on the football field. The Hornets have a 7-3-0 record against the Lions. They last met in 2025 with Hatton winning by a score of 34-6.
